Tips for Achieving a Buff Upper Body with Skinny Legs

For individuals seeking to develop a physique characterized by a muscular upper body and lean legs, incorporating the following tips into their fitness regimen can be beneficial:

Tip 1: Prioritize Compound Exercises

Compound exercises, such as squats, deadlifts, and bench presses, engage multiple muscle groups simultaneously. By incorporating these exercises into a training program, individuals can efficiently target both the upper and lower body, promoting overall muscle development.

Tip 2: Implement Progressive Overload

To continuously challenge the muscles and stimulate growth, it is essential to gradually increase the weight or resistance used in exercises over time. Progressive overload encourages the body to adapt and build muscle mass.

Tip 3: Focus on Protein Intake

Protein is crucial for muscle repair and growth. Individuals aiming to develop a buff upper body should ensure they consume adequate protein through their diet or consider protein supplements to support muscle recovery and synthesis.

Tip 4: Maintain a Calorie Surplus

To gain muscle mass, it is necessary to consume more calories than the body burns. Maintaining a calorie surplus provides the energy required for muscle growth and recovery.

Tip 5: Incorporate Isolation Exercises

While compound exercises are essential, isolation exercises can help target specific muscle groups and improve muscle definition. Including exercises like bicep curls and tricep extensions in a training routine can enhance the development of individual muscle groups in the upper body.

Tip 6: Train Legs Regularly

Although the focus may be on building an upper body, neglecting leg training can lead to muscle imbalances and decreased overall athleticism. Incorporating exercises that target the legs, such as leg presses and hamstring curls, into a training program is crucial for a balanced physique.

Tip 7: Prioritize Rest and Recovery

Adequate rest and recovery are essential for muscle growth and repair. Getting sufficient sleep, staying hydrated, and allowing for proper rest days between workouts can optimize the body's ability to recover and build muscle.
